Moe
GNU moe es un editor de texto del tipo WYTIWYG (“lo que tecleas es lo que obtienes”), escrito por Antonio Díaz Díaz. Su característica más destacable es la de permitir editar fácilmente miles de ficheros al mismo tiempo.
Moe dispone de un interfaz sin modos, ayuda en línea, múltiples ventanas, búsqueda y reemplazo globales (en todos los ficheros simultáneamente), operaciones de selecciones en bloque, sangrado automático, retorno de línea automático, autocompletado de nombres de ficheros, navegador de directorios, eliminación de duplicados de las historias de comandos, emparejamiento de delimitadores, conversión de texto de y a UTF-8, romanización, etc.
Su fichero de configuración es ~/.moerc
.
Uso
Por defecto moe no añadirá, cambiará, ni borrará automáticamente ni un byte en tus ficheros, respetando tu trabajo. Su capacidad ilimitada para deshacer y rehacer cambios hace bastante difícil causar accidentalmente un daño irreparable a tus ficheros.
Moe usa las teclas de función, de modo que los comandos mas frecuentes se puedan pulsar con solo un dedo. La tecla de función F1 muestra la ayuda en línea, y F10 permite cambiar las opciones. La ayuda en línea y alguna experiencia con editores de texto es todo lo que se necesita para empezar a usar moe.
Moe intenta racionalizar las combinaciones de teclas:
Utiliza la tecla Alt para comandos inofensivos como los movimientos del cursor.
La tecla Control se usa para comandos mas “peligrosos” como copiar bloques de texto, borrar líneas, o salir del programa.
La tecla Tab se usa para el autocompletado de nombres de fichero y para mostrar y ocultar el navegador del directorio cuando moe pide un nombre de fichero.
Tecla de Función | Uso |
F1, Ctrl+a | Ayuda |
F2 | Guardar fichero |
F3 | Cargar |
F4 | Zoom de ventana |
F5 | Ventana previa |
F6 | Ventana siguiente |
F7 | Deshacer |
F8 | Rehacer |
F9 | Copiar Bloque |
F10 | Menú de Opciones |
F11 | Menú de buffer |
F12 | Último visitado |
Ctrl+a | Ayuda |
Ctrl+c | Cerrar ventana |
Ctrl+x | Guardar y salir |
Ctrl+qx | Guardar todo y salir |
Ctrl+qc | Salir sin guardar |
Selección
Ctrl+Barra espaciadora | Comienza/Termina seleccion |
Ctrl+KB | Comienzo de seleccion |
Ctrl+KK | Final de selección |
Ctrl+LC | Copiar selección |
Ctrl+KM | Mover selección |
Ctrl+KY | Borrar selección |
Ctrl+KR | Lee selección |
Ctrl+KI | Indentar selección |
Ctrl+KU | Desindentar selección |
Ctrl+OL | Pasa la Selección a minúsculas |
Ctrl+UL | Pasa la Selección a mayúsculas |
Movimiento
Alt+U | Va al Comienzo del fichero |
Alt+V | Va al Final del fichero |
Alt+L | línea |
Alt+C | Columna |
Alt+O | Offset |
Alt+B | Va al Comienzo de la selección |
Alt+K | Va al Final de la selección |
Alt+F | Coincidencia hacia → |
Alt+G | Coincidencia hacia ← |
Alt+D | Centra el cursor |
Desplazamientos
Opcionalmente moe utiliza el las teclas del “diamante de wordstar”:
Alt+W | Arriba |
Alt+Z | Abajo |
Alt+A | Izquierda |
Alt+S | Derecha |
Búsqueda
Ctrl+f | Función de búsqueda |
Ctrl+g | Buscar siguiente |
Ctrl+W | Encontrar palabra |
Ctrl+OF | Conmuta dirección de búsqueda |
Ctrl+QU | Actualiza (C) |
Señaladores
Puedes usar hasta 10 señaladores, de 0 a 9.
Ctrl+K,0-9 | Configura el señalador 0 a 9 |
Alt+0-9 | Va al señalador 0 a 9 |
Ctrl+KE | Extiende el señalador actual |
Misceláneos
Ins | Conmuta entre Insertar/Sobreescribir caracteres |
Tab | Autocompletado de nombres de fichero |
Ctrl+b | Justidica párrafo desde la columna |
Ctrl+y | Borra la línea |
Ctrl+OC | Centra la línea |
Ctrl+P | Inserta Carácter de Control |
Ctrl+OS | Divide la ventana |
Ctrl+OR | Refresca la pantalla |
Puedes leer el manual de moe para usos más avanzados de moe.